Nottingham Review and General Advertiser for the Midland Counties 08 February
1839On Saturday the 26th ultimo, Mr. Bishop, of Hockley, had seven pairs of boots and shoes stolen from his stall in the Market - place. In consequence of information having been received. Francis Cockram, a Police Officer, proceeded on Friday last to Hyson Green, and there apprehended Charles BETTS, of that place. On Tuesday he was committed to take his trial for the robbery.

Richard Stringfellow married Ann Shepperd at Sutton in Ashfield - 5 Feb 1798 (wife Ann died in 1806.... she is on our tree).
Their daughter Elizabeth Stringfellow married Charles Betts - 10th April 1821, Sutton in Ashfield.
Baptisms at St Mary Magdalene, Sutton in Ashfield, Nottinghamshire.
Parents = Charles & Elizabeth BETTS - Fathers occupation, FWK
Francis - 10 Sept 1821/22
Mary Stringfellow - 15 Sept 1823
William - 25 July 1825
Charles - 6 July 1828
Richard - 28 July 1831
Other children did not seem to be baptised, there is an Edwin BETTS 1841 on the GRO index with mother as Stringfellow.... recorded as Edmond on the 1841 census.
Burials Sutton in Ashfield, St Mary Magdalene =
29 Nov 1858 - Charles BETTS, 58 yrs
31 Oct 1866 - Elizabeth BETTS, 66 yrs
27 Sept 1864 - Richard STRINGFELLOW, 88 yrs
